What Is A Bond?

A bond is a legal document created to ensure the well-being of the contractor and their clients. There are many times when things go wrong, and contractors cannot deliver what they claimed. This can lead to many disruptions and litigations if your customer isn’t satisfied with the final product. A bond works in favor of the dissatisfied customer and helps them to get a refund if there are any discrepancies or if the contractor fails to provide promised services. The bonded contractors pay the bonding company a fee like an insurance payment. If a contractor cannot pay subcontractors or material suppliers, the bonding company will make the payments. If the contractor cannot complete the labor part of the roofing job, the bonding company will make arrangements for another experienced roofing company to complete the job.
